Plot

In the intriguing documentary, "Citizen K" (2019), renowned filmmaker Alex Gibney masterfully weaves the complex tapestry of post-Soviet Russia and its tumultuous political landscape through the life of Mikhail Khodorkovsky. The prodigious rise of Khodorkovsky, once the wealthiest man in Russia, his shocking fall from grace, and the astonishing evolution into an unlikely champion of anti-Putin sentiments form the crux of this compelling narrative. The film plunges into an era where the collapse of the USSR opened a Pandora's box of chaos and opportunity. Amidst this maelish, Khodorkovsky seized the moment, creating Russia's first commercial bank, and establishing Yukos, its largest oil company. His meteoric ascent, however, was not without a price. As he began to amass unprecedented influence, the political ground beneath him shifted ominously. His public criticism of the corruption within Putin's government in 2003 marked a significant turning point, leading to his dramatic arrest on charges of fraud and the state's seizure of Yukos. Gibney's gripping tale takes an unexpected turn when Khodorkovsky, sentenced to nine years in prison, was slapped with additional charges of embezzlement and money laundering. In a Kafkaesque twist, he stood accused of stealing his own oil in what was perceived widely as a theatrical show trial, designed to silence him. The documentary, narrated by Gibney himself, is enriched by insightful interviews with Russian journalists, legal experts, and businesspeople, offering an unvarnished glimpse into the intricate web of power and intrigue that marks modern Russia. The tale culminates in Khodorkovsky's pardon and subsequent exile to England. In a surprising transformation, the once-feared oligarch emerges as an advocate for democracy and human rights in Russia. "Citizen K" (2019) is not just a biographical documentary but a political thriller - an intricate exploration of personal ambition, political maneuvering, and the indomitable spirit of a man who refused to be silenced. It is a riveting testament of an individual's journey through the Wild West of Russian capitalism, offering a unique perspective on a nation caught between radically divergent political models.
